Output 23d9106bca03649e5731396cc218fbc5cbc2f5324732b617eb386bf198c4443b:23

value
7968272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19028f6dcb1f39fc6c977a2af36dfd54d6624347 OP_EQUAL
address
33yFtEJQJpQNLRjWSL9XRYS7F7qFUZpsFx
transaction
23d9106bca03649e5731396cc218fbc5cbc2f5324732b617eb386bf198c4443b
spent
true